Description

***NO ONWARD CHAIN***

Spacious living across three thoughtfully designed floors, this impressive home offers 1,830 sq ft of versatile space across the house and garage, in total.

Set within a desirable, secluded location, the property is surrounded by greenery and footpaths, and is located away from main roads and traffic. With five bedrooms, multiple reception areas, and practical amenities, it’s perfectly suited to growing families or those seeking flexible accommodation.

The property briefly comprises; spacious lounge, with French doors leading onto the garden, a kitchen/dining room, providing a sociable hub with ample space for cooking and dining, as well as a dedicated utility room and WC, ensuring day-to-day convenience.
The first floor hosts an impressive second lounge, which could be utilised as an additional bedroom or work space, plus two further bedrooms and shower room.

Three further bedrooms occupy the second floor, include a charming master bedroom with integrated wardrobes and en-suite. The current vendors have added a Velux window to this bathroom to provide additional light and ventilation. The property has been well maintained, with new flooring added across multiple rooms.

Externally, there is a garage (with electrics and light) plus a low maintenance private garden and patio area. The garage adds valuable storage or vehicle space, and features a side door with access from the garden. There is ample parking to the front and side of the property for three cars.

Located near a handful of well-regarded primary schools, this property is well-positioned for families. There are also excellent transport links to the M4, A419 and Swindon train station with travel to London Paddington. The property is also within walking distance of the Swindon Orbital Shopping Centre.

This home presents an excellent opportunity for families, professionals, or investors alike. Viewings highly recommended. EPC Rating - C. Council Tax Band E.
